Join the Customer Support Technology (CS Platform) team building the systems that power eBay’s global customer service experience.
This is a full-stack engineering role where you will:
- Build scalable backend services and APIs
- Develop user-facing web applications and agent tools
- Contribute to AI-powered platform capabilities, including orchestration layers and automation systems
You will work on workflow systems, automation platforms, and UI experiences that improve agent productivity and customer outcomes.
This is a hands-on IC role:
- ~60–70% coding/design (frontend + backend)
- ~30–40% reviews, collaboration, and operational excellence
You’ll own features end-to-end (UI services data actions).
